资源描述:
《子查询优化的经典案例》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库。
1、子查询优化的经典案例分类:oracle性能优化2012-09-0602:19324人阅读评论(0)收藏举报上周五要下班的时候,盖尔发来一个SQL[html]viewplaincopyprint?1.selecttpc.policy_id,2.tcm.policy_code,3.tpf.organ_id,4.to_char(tpf.insert_time,'YYYY-MM-DD')Asinsert_time,5.tpc.change_id,6.d.policy_code,7.e.company_name,8.f.real_name,9.tpf.fee_t
2、ype,10.sum(tpf.pay_balance)aspay_balance,11.c.actual_type,12.tpc.notice_code,13.d.policy_type,14.g.mode_nameaspay_mode15.fromt_policy_changetpc,16.t_contract_mastertcm,17.t_policy_feetpf,18.t_fee_typec,19.t_contract_masterd,20.t_company_customere,21.t_customerf,22.t_pay_modeg23.
3、wheretpc.change_id=tpf.change_id24.andtpf.policy_id=d.policy_id25.andtcm.policy_id=tpc.policy_id26.andtpf.receiv_status=127.andtpf.fee_status=128.andtpf.payment_idisnull29.andtpf.fee_type=c.type_id30.andtpf.pay_mode=g.mode_id31.andd.company_id=e.company_id(+)32.andd.applicant_id
4、=f.customer_id(+)33.andtpf.organ_idin34.(select35.organ_id36.fromt_company_organ37.startwithorgan_id='101'38.connectbypriororgan_id=parent_id)1.groupbytpc.policy_id,2.tpc.change_id,3.tpf.fee_type,4.to_char(tpf.insert_time,'YYYY-MM-DD'),5.c.actual_type,6.d.policy_code,7.g.mode_na
5、me,8.e.company_name,9.f.real_name,10.tpc.notice_code,11.d.policy_type,12.tpf.organ_id,13.tcm.policy_code14.orderbychange_id,fee_type15.16.SQL>select*fromtable(dbms_xplan.display);17.18.PLAN_TABLE_OUTPUT19.--------------------------------------------------------------------------
6、---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
7、-----------------------------------------------20.
8、Id
9、Operation
10、Name
11、Rows
12、Bytes
13、TempSpc
14、Cost(%CPU)
15、21.----------------------------------------------------------------------------------------------------------------22.
16、0
17、SELECTSTATEMENT
18、
19、45962
20、11M
21、
22、45650(0)
23、23.
24、1
25、SORTGROUPBY
26、
27、459
28、62
29、11M
30、23M
31、45650(0)
32、24.
33、*2
34、HASHJOIN
35、
36、45962
37、11M
38、